Will AI Replace Area, Ethnic, and Cultural Studies Teachers, Postsecondary?

54/100 β€” Elevated
SOC 25-1062

πŸ’‘ Area, Ethnic, and Cultural Studies Teachers, Postsecondary have a composite risk score of 54/100 (Frey-Osborne probability: 40%, GenAI exposure: 95/100). With 11,430 workers in the US, this occupation faces moderate but manageable AI pressure. Full occupation profile β†’

🎯 The Verdict

Possible. Significant task automation is underway β€” workers should actively upskill.

With 11,430 workers and a median wage of $84K,area, ethnic, and cultural studies teachers, postsecondary represent a significant portion of the US workforce. Their GenAI exposure index is 95%, meaning a majority of their core tasks overlap with current generative AI capabilities.
